Saints Row: The third and final DLC is now here – and is inspired by Dungeons & Dragons

The DLC A Song of Ice and Dust for Saints Row lets you experience a LARP in the dilapidated district of Vallejo . In this context, there are five new campaign missions, a new enemy faction known as the Frostlands, four new vehicles, new weapons and more than 20 additional outfits and cosmetic items.

The story builds on the Dustmoot narrative of Saints Row and revolves around Boss and Gwen, who despise each other despite their shared experiences. Now they must team up to protect the Dustfaire from the Chill Queen.

“A Song of Ice and Dust” is available now for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5 and the Epic Games Store. On Steam, however, it won’t be released until August 24, 2023
